Abstract

A method is provided for recovering a polyether antibiotic, such as lonomycin, monensin or ionomycin from a fermentation broth, wherein the polyether is first extracted with a water-immiscible solvent, such as ethyl acetate, and the resulting extracts concentrated, dissolved in aqueous methanol and then extracted into hexane, benzene or mixtures thereof. The polyether is thereby recovered in crystalline form directly from the latter extract.
